All terminals sit in a single connected building arranged in a horseshoe shape around the central area, so passengers walk directly between gates with no shuttle or train required. Passengers arriving from non-Schengen flights (e.g., from the UK or intercontinental routes) must clear passport control and sometimes a secondary security check before entering the Schengen-only zones.
